Maya Rudolph Booked for 'Saturday Night Live' Hosting Debut
TV

The Lillian of 'Bridesmaids' will headline a February 18 episode with Sleigh Bells serving as a musical guest.

AceShowbiz - Former "Saturday Night Live" regular Maya Rudolph is set to return to Studio 8H, to make her debut as a host on the show. The comedienne, who is currently starring on NBC's "Up All Night", is going to lead a February 18 installment with Sleigh Bells as a musical guest.

Since retiring from "SNL" in 2007, Rudolph has maintained a semi-regular appearance on the variety show. The Verona de Tessant of "Away We Go" was recently featured in a Steve Buscemi-hosted episode which aired in December, portraying Whitney Houston in a sketch.

An upcoming episode of the NBC show, meanwhile, will feature Zooey Deschanel as a host. A promo video for the February 11 outing has been unleashed, featuring the "New Girl" beauty showing her quirky and funny sides in various sketches.
